Katalon Studio – QAテスターのための最高のAI駆動テスト自動化ツール
Katalon Studioは、現代のソフトウェアチームの品質保証を効率化するために設計された業界をリードするオールインワンのテスト自動化プラットフォームです。初心者から専門家までのQAテスターに力を与え、Web、API、モバイル、デスクトップアプリケーション向けの堅牢でスケーラブルな自動テストを単一の統合環境内で構築できます。直感的なコードレス自動化とフルスクリプティングの柔軟性を組み合わせることで、Katalon Studioはテスト作成を加速し、メンテナンス負荷を軽減し、テストカバレッジを向上させ、包括的なQA自動化戦略における最上位の選択肢となっています。
Katalon Studioとは?
Katalon Studioは、SeleniumやAppiumなどのオープンソースフレームワークを基盤に構築された強力で機能豊富なテスト自動化ソリューションです。異なるテストツールを管理する複雑さを排除する統合プラットフォームを提供します。その中核的な目的はテスト自動化を民主化し、技術スキルが異なるQAプロフェッショナルが効果的に貢献できるようにすることです。このプラットフォームは、アジャイルおよびDevOpsパイプライン内で継続的テストを実装しようとするチーム向けに設計されており、堅牢な統合、詳細なレポート、動的UI要素を識別し、壊れたテストの修正を提案するAI駆動機能を提供します。
Katalon Studioの主な機能
複数プラットフォーム向け統合テスト
単一のプロジェクトから、Webブラウザ、モバイルデバイス(iOS&Android)、デスクトップアプリケーション(Windows)、REST、SOAP、GraphQL APIにわたるエンドツーエンドのテストシナリオを実行します。これによりコンテキストスイッチングがなくなり、テストエコシステム管理が簡素化されます。
デュアルスクリプティングインターフェース
迅速なテスト作成のためのコードレス記録再生と、高度なテストロジックとカスタマイズのためのGroovyまたはJavaでの手動スクリプティングの両方の柔軟性を活用します。このハイブリッドアプローチは、チームの生産性とスキル活用を最大化します。
組み込みAIと自己修復機能
アプリケーションUIが変更されたときに壊れたロケーターを自動修復するAIを活用し、テストメンテナンス時間を劇的に短縮します。Smart WaitとVisual Testing機能により、不安定なテストに対するテストの回復力と正確性がさらに向上します。
包括的なテスト管理とレポート
テストケースを整理し、テストサイクルを計画し、実行履歴をシームレスに追跡します。ログ、スクリーンショット、ビデオを含む洞察に富んだダッシュボードと詳細なレポートを生成し、迅速なデバッグとステークホルダーとのコミュニケーションを促進します。
シームレスなCI/CDとエコシステム統合
Jira、Jenkins、Azure DevOps、Git、Slackなどの人気ツールと直接統合します。これにより、DevOpsパイプライン内での真の継続的テストとより高速なリリースサイクルのために、シームレスなテスト実行が可能になります。
Katalon Studioの適したユーザー
Katalon Studioは、アジャイルまたはDevOps手法を実装するあらゆる規模のソフトウェア開発チームに最適です。強力でスクリプト可能な環境を必要とするQAエンジニアや自動化スペシャリスト、およびコードレス機能を通じて自動化への移行を目指す手動テスターやビジネスアナリストに完全に対応します。クロスプラットフォームテストのためのスケーラブルで集中化されたソリューションを必要とする企業と、費用対効果の高いオールインワンツールを必要とするスタートアップの両方に大きな価値をもたらします。純粋なSelenium/Appiumフレームワークのメンテナンス負荷に苦しむチームに特に有益です。
Katalon Studioの価格と無料プラン
Katalon Studioは、Web、API、モバイルテストのためのすべての中核自動化機能を含む、充実した完全機能の「Free forever」プランを提供しており、個人や小規模チームの優れた出発点となります。並列実行、CI/CD分析、プレミアムサポート、エンタープライズグレードのセキュリティなどの高度なニーズには、柔軟なユーザーごとのライセンスで有料プラン(Studio ProおよびEnterprise)が利用可能です。この段階的なアプローチにより、チームは無料で始め、自動化の成熟度と要件に合わせて投資を拡大できます。
一般的な使用例
- 複雑なエンタープライズWebアプリケーションの回帰テストスイートの自動化
- API統合とデータ検証ワークフローの構築とテスト
- モバイルアプリ向けクロスブラウザ・クロスデバイス互換性テストの作成
- JenkinsまたはAzure DevOpsパイプライン内での継続的テストの実装
主な利点
- QAチームのテスト自動化学習曲線を低減し、価値実現までの時間を加速
- 複数のテストツールを1つのプラットフォームに統合することで総所有コストを削減
- AI拡張メンテナンス機能によるテストカバレッジと信頼性の向上
- QAプロセスにおける技術的および非技術的チームメンバー間のコラボレーション強化
長所と短所
長所
- Web、API、モバイル、デスクトップテストをカバーする包括的なオールインワンソリューション
- 多様なチーム向けのコードレスの簡便さとスクリプティング能力の優れたバランス
- 不安定なテストに対抗しメンテナンスを軽減する強力なAIと自己修復機能
- コア自動化に機能制限のない堅牢な無料プラン
短所
- デスクトップアプリケーションは、低スペックマシンではリソースを多く消費する可能性あり
- 高度な機能ときめ細かい制御には有料サブスクリプションが必要
よくある質問
Katalon Studioは無料で使えますか?
はい、Katalon Studioは、Web、API、モバイルアプリケーションのテスト自動化に必要なすべての必須機能を含む強力な「Free forever」プランを提供しています。これにより、個人、小規模チーム、または金銭的コミットメントなしでプラットフォームを評価したい方にとって、優れた選択肢となります。
Katalon StudioはQAテスターに適していますか?
もちろんです。Katalon Studioは特にQAテスター向けに設計されています。手動テストと自動テストの間のギャップを埋め、あらゆるスキルレベルのテスターに力を与え、保守可能でスケーラブルなテストスイートを構築するために必要なツールを提供します。不安定なテストの削減とDevOpsツールチェーンとの統合に焦点を当てているため、現代のQAプロフェッショナルにとって非常に効果的なツールです。
Katalon StudioはSeleniumを置き換えることができますか?
Katalon StudioはSeleniumとAppiumを基盤に構築されているため、それらを置き換えるのではなく強化します。これらのオープンソースエンジンの上に、よりユーザーフレンドリーなインターフェース、組み込みのプロジェクト構造、オブジェクトリポジトリ、レポート、AI機能を提供し、生のSeleniumフレームワークに関連する初期設定と継続的なメンテナンス負担を軽減します。
Katalon Studioはどのような種類のテストをサポートしていますか?
Katalon Studioは、機能テスト、APIテスト、UIテスト、モバイルテスト(実機およびエミュレーター/シミュレーター)、デスクトップアプリケーションテスト、クロスブラウザテストなど、幅広いテストタイプをサポートしています。また、Cucumber統合による振る舞い駆動開発(BDD)も容易にします。
結論
統合された強力でスケーラブルなテスト自動化プラットフォームを求めるQAチームにとって、Katalon Studioは一流のソリューションとして際立っています。初心者にとってのアクセシビリティと専門家にとっての深さの独自の組み合わせ、強力なAI支援メンテナンス、Web、API、モバイルテストのための包括的な機能セットが相まって、大きなROIを提供します。自動化の旅を始める場合でも、既存のフレームワークを統合・近代化する場合でも、Katalon Studioの堅牢な無料プランとスケーラブルな有料プランは、ソフトウェア品質保証プロセスを向上させるための説得力がありリスクの少ない選択肢です。